MANILA, Philippines – Anticipating the heavy rainfall and strong winds Typhoon Ruby (international name: Hagupit) will bring to Luzon, the University of Santo Tomas (UST) decided to postpone its annual Paskuhan to a later date.

 

The university’s Office of the Secretary General said the event, which was supposed to be held on Monday (Dec. 8) will be moved to Thursday (Dec. 11).

 

“In anticipation of the possibility that typhoon Ruby will affect Metro Manila in the next few days, the Paskuhan Festivities scheduled on Monday will instead be held on Thursday, 11 December following the same schedule of activities as previously announced,” UST posted on its Facebook page.

 

“In the meantime, we all continue praying for the safety and protection of our sisters and brothers in the areas that will be traversed by the storm. We ask the Lord for His mercy and compassion. Keep safe, dear Thomasians,” it added.

 

The Paskuhan is a popular pre-Christmas event held at the university. It often draws tens of thousands of students and guests. It features concerts, contests and a fireworks display.
